Hadiths in comparison
- Sahih al-Bukhari · 1532sahih
`Abdullah bin `Umar' said, "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) made his camel sit (i.e. he dismounted) at Al-Batha' in Dhul-Hulaifa and offered the prayer." `Abdullah bin `Umar used to do the same.
- Sahih Muslim · 1257 csahih
Abdullah b. 'Umar (Allah be pleased with them) reported that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) made (his camel) kneel down (1: e. halt at the stony ground of Dhu'l-Hulaifa) and prayed there, and so did Abdullah b. Umar (Allah be pleased with them).
- Sunan Abi Dawud · 2044sahih
Nafi’ reported on the authority of ‘Abd Allah bin ‘Umar “The Messenger of Allaah(ﷺ) made his Camel kneel down at Al Batha which lies in Dhu Al Hulaifa and prayed there. Abd Allah bin ‘Umar too used to do so.”
- Sunan an-Nasa'i · 2661
That the Messenger of Allah stopped in the valley that is in Dhul-Hulaifah and prayed there. (sahih)
